概括
自由的l-糖通过促进神经传递和突触可塑性来增强大脑功能. 补充表明阿尔茨海默氏症的治疗潜力.

背景情况:
- 可化会影响神经元和微质功能.
- 未结合的自由l-糖在大脑功能中的作用仍然不清楚.
- l-Fucose通过福柯酶 (FCSK) 救援途径进行代谢.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究自由l-糖对大脑功能的影响.
- 探索l-糖在阿尔茨海默氏症 (AD) 的治疗潜力.
主要方法:
- 利用小鼠海马片来研究神经传递和长期潜能 (LTP).
- 研究了FCSK救援途径在l-糖代谢中的作用.
- 在人类AD和5xFAD小鼠模型中检查了l-糖信号.
- 对5xFAD小鼠进行了食l-糖补充剂.
主要成果:
- l-Fucose在小鼠海马中增强了刺激性神经传递和LTP.
- 这些效应取决于FCSK介导的新陈代谢,表明代谢信号作用.
- 阿尔茨海默病的模型表现出糖低代谢和受损的l-糖信号传递.
- 在5xFAD小鼠中,外源性l-糖纠正了LTP缺陷.
- 在5xFAD小鼠中,食补充l-糖改善了突触和行为缺陷.
结论:
- 自由的l-糖具有未知的神经调节功能.
- 由FCSK驱动的救援通路对于l-fucose对突触功能的影响至关重要.
- 糖代谢功能障碍与阿尔茨海默病有关.
- l-Fucose在阿尔茨海默病中显示出显著的治疗潜力.

Alzheimer's Disease (AD), a neurodegenerative disorder, is pathologically identified by amyloid plaques and neurofibrillary tangles composed of tau protein. AD pharmacotherapy aims to manage cognitive symptoms, delay disease progression, and treat behavioral symptoms. The treatment is primarily symptomatic and palliative, with no definitive disease-modifying therapy available. Alzheimer's Disease (AD) is a continually advancing neurodegenerative disorder, distinguished by escalating memory loss, cognitive dysfunction, and dementia. The disease unfolds in three stages: preclinical, mild cognitive impairment (MCI), and dementia. Its onset is insidious, and the progression gradual, with the cause not well explained by other disorders.

Neurotransmitters are integral to the brain's communication system, enabling neurons to transmit signals across synapses. This chemical exchange underpins various cognitive functions, including memory processes. The role of neurotransmitters in memory is multifaceted, influencing the encoding, consolidation, and retrieval of memories through their action on different neural circuits.
